Observability Pipelines
Transform, enrich, redact, reduce, and parse your observability data with real-time and scheduled pipelines.

Protect Sensitive Data
Strengthen your security posture by automatically redacting and transforming sensitive data
Accelerate Data Insights
Unlock faster decision-making with real-time data parsing and enrichment using VRL functions and enrichment tables
Improve Data Quality
Make data more valuable and actionable by pre-processing and enriching data
OpenObserve Observability Pipelines
Pipeline Types
Real-time
Transform data the instant it arrives. Parse, filter, and enrich streams on-the-fly—turning raw data into immediate insights.
Scheduled
Orchestrate batch transformations precisely when you need them. Aggregate massive datasets, convert logs to actionable metrics, and process data on your timeline.

Data Transformation
VRL Functions
Bend data to your will with Vector Remap Language (VRL). Build custom transformations that parse, enrich, and filter your data streams with powerful functions that handle even your most complex logic requirements.
Data Parsing
Discover insights regardless of data format. Transform chaotic logs into structured gold using pre-built parsing functions—making even the most complex data instantly queryable.

Data Enrichment
Enrichment Tables
Transform raw events into context-rich intelligence using simple CSV lookup tables. Instantly add location data, user details, and critical metadata that turns isolated signals into meaningful patterns.
Dynamic Lookups
Connect your data to the world with real-time API enrichment. Pull in vital external context that elevates your observability data from interesting metrics to business-changing insights.

Pipeline Components
Function Nodes
Build data processing workflows with VRL function nodes. Execute custom logic for complex transformations and create reusable components that make your data pipelines more efficient and maintainable.
Stream Operations
Master your data flows with flexible stream operations. Filter, clone, and route streams to multiple destinations—ensuring every bit of data reaches exactly where it needs to go.

Observability Pipelines FAQs
Ready to get started?
Try OpenObserve today for more efficient and performant observability.